Aizawa's PoV

"Is this the place?" Shadows asked as we got out of the car to be faced with a really large lab like building.

"I've got a weird feeling that whatever is in there isn't good," I commented with a swift nod as we walked over to Location, a pro hero from Australia we requested to help us on this job.

"These devices will link you all to what I can see," Location told us, passing out pairs of glasses, we all put them on and everything looked completely different. It was like looking through a robots eyes or something. Everything was numbered and labelled, there were things like an aiming symbols hitting objects and figures of people.

"I'll stay out here and map a route to where I can see the signatures of the people you're searching for," he continued, "Good luck and be careful, there are around 100 to 150 people in there. I can't pick which are armed and which aren't until you get closer to them. I'll alert you to any as you move."

"Thank you, old friend," Shadows nodded to him.

"I know that you class two of them as if they were your own. I'll help you but they have to have a different way of life after this," Location replied before sitting on the hood of his car and pulling a laptop onto his knee, the vision in the lense changed, a map appeared in the top right lense.

"Let's go," I turned around and lead everyone into the building, carefully walking around.

"Aizawa, armed man coming up on the left," Location's voice echoed through the earpiece.

I nodded and sent my scarf around the corner and grabbed the guy, dragging him to us and knocked him out quickly.

I went around the right corridor and followed the marked path through the building, knocking out the occasional lab coat wearing staff member or pistol armed man in black until we reached a set of large metal doors that seemed to be big enough for a t-rex to pass in and out without problem, now walking through the hallways would be an issue but you know...

"In the room in front of you are eleven bodies. None of them are moving," Location told us, "it's weird, they're just staying in one spot. Like they're lifeless. I think that's where the guys you're looking for are."

I nodded and looked to the rest of the UA staff before attempting to open the doors.

"Shadows," I looked to him.

"Got it," he nodded and raised his hand, a string of shadow rose and slipped through the crack of the door, a loud click sounded.

"Guys! Wait don't go in! Another presence has entered the room!" Location shouted as Shadows opened the door, "guys--...S...Era...he..d..lis--..."

The ear piece cut out as we all looked into the room.

It was a large circular room, all plain white, matching the interior and exterior that seemed to continuously follow through the whole building. The centre was lined with dozens of metal beds with bodies. Not just any bodies, the bodies of Numéros and in the centre of them was a man.

"Hello there," the man smiled, "I'm Dr Houser. Do come in. We have plenty of room."

"What're you doing to them?" I asked, not moving from my spot in the doorway. Dr Houser sighed and clapped his hands twice.

Something pushed the group of us into the room and slammed the doors shut behind us.

"Come and have a look," Dr Houser gestured, "they're my children, my master pieces. All my dreams turned to reality."

"They're test subjects," Midnight whispered from beside Shadows, "those poor children."

"Technically they aren't children, children require two strands of DNA, these have only one strand of DNA and a lot of chemical engineering," Dr Houser replied, grabbing the face of one of the members we hadn't see the face of before and turning it to the side.

"What're you doing to them?" Shadows asked.

"Currently they're in a type of hypersleep. Dreaming what I want them to dream. Maybe I'll ruin that blood pact they have: 'no one dies. No one gets left behind.' It's a cute idea but I don't like it," he replied before turning to a wall and looking up, "kill Seven in all of their dreams."

"Yes, sir," came a voice over the speaker. Nothing happened out her until the kid closest to me started shaking her head. It was a girl with black hair and large, impressive black wings.

"No..." she mumbled, "you can't...die...please, Seven."

"Stop this," Snipe demanded, walking over to a boy with cyan and green skin split into perfect halves down the centre, his hair following the same pattern but on opposite sides, "you have no idea how this will effect them."

"That's the fun of this," Dr Houser replied, "they're my experiments. Mess with them a little bit and-- oh. Looks like 05066 is waking up again."

We all looked to where he was stood.

"Good afternoon," Dr Houser greeted y/n with an evil smirk.

"Fool me once, shame on you. Fool me twice, shame on me," y/n spoke, "Fool me three times and someone is going to die. Now, Ten!"

Shad opened his eyes, they began glowing yellow and then he looked to y/n. She grunted as she forced herself to sit up and then slid out of the table.

"Ow-- man my head hurts," she grumbled, falling down onto the floor with a thud.

Dr Houser held something that glinted in the light, the reflection caught my eyes so I turned to look at it.

A syringe.

"Come here, child," Dr Houser put his hand out, "we have so much work to do."

"No... You don..t..." a voice struggled from in front of us, it was a girl with hair literally on fire, she managed to free her hand and threw a small, pathetic ball of fire at Dr Houser. It disappeared as soon as it hit him.

"Good afternoon to you too," he turned to her, "but unfortunately, 05066 is the only one that can entertain me with my injections."

I looked to the heroes behind me and nodded as I walked over to the girl with black wings and undid the bindings across her chest, around her arms and legs and then shook her awake.

"Hero?" she whispered, her pale eyes looking at me in fear and confusion.

"You need to wake up now, your friends are in trouble," I whispered to her, she looked around and gasped slightly.

"He drugged us," she whispered, I nodded, "Dr Houser... I'm going to kill you."

"Get in line," a boy with brown hair and silver horns poking out walked over from where Ectoplasm had released him, "we all want to kill him. Come on, partner. Let's get out of here."
